This week we're moving slightly away from my usual poetry and fiction and joining in on Kayleigh Fraser's Get To Know Me challenge.

For this post, I'll be sharing ten fun facts about me. These took a bit longer to write than I expected, since I tend to struggle to figure out what to say when I have to talk about myself, but I hope you find them interesting!

1. Neil Young was playing when I was born. This is a story my dad likes to tell me. He used to make mix CDs for my mom (and later on, for me and my brothers as well) and they had one of them playing in the hospital room when my mom was in labour. Harvest Moon by Neil Young was playing on it when I came into the world.

To this day, it's one of my favourite songs.

2. No one knows how I learned to read. My primary teacher and my parents both assumed the other had been teaching me because by age five I was already a much more advanced reader than my classmates. Personally, I don't think I remember not being able to read.

The fact that my reading and writing skills were a grade ahead of the grade I was actually in would be a bit of a problem for me all through elementary school. I was bored a lot.

3. I'm a very crafty person. My mom would do a lot of craft projects with me when I was a kid and I started learning to knit when I was around 11 or 12 maybe? I started by making clothes for my stuffed animals and Barbies and gradually worked my way up to human-sized things. Now I not only knit, I also crochet, embroider, cross stitch, latch hook, and a bit of macrame, and am trying to learn to sew more. I have yet to meet a fiber art that I don't take to.

4. My favourite video game series is Kingdom Hearts. My dad got Kingdom Hearts II as one of my chore jar prizes when I was a kid and I fell in love with it very quickly. The combination of Final Fantasy and Disney hit my interests very well. I cried while playing Kingdom Hearts III after waiting for it for so many years. I'm also working on writing a TTRPG (tabletop roleplaying game) inspired by the series.

5. Oh, yeah. I design TTRPGs. I have designed one supplement for the game Down We Go and two one-page superhero romance games, all of which are available through ko-fi and itch.io. I'm also currently working on my Kingdom Hearts inspired game and a journalling game inspired by The Lady of Shalott.

6. I also host a TTRPG podcast. It's basically an excuse for me and my friends to try to play some of the games we've collected but never gotten around to. It's been a lot of fun and we've played some really interesting games. You can check it out here.

7. My knees dislocate themselves out of the blue. I have an alignment problem where my hip bones are too big for the rest of my lower body. You can't tell it just by looking at me, but the angle of the ligaments on my kneecaps is off by a bit because of it and will sometimes cause my kneecaps to come out of place. It thankfully happens less often now than it did when I was still growing, but it's still very painful and not fun.

8. I love to write outside, especially my first drafts. I find that I focus on the writing better when I just take a notebook and set myself up at a park or on the boardwalk for a bit and just jot things down.

9. I love ghost stories, but hate horror movies. I can sit down with a book of ghost stories from some particular area and fly through it in utter fascination, but I cannot handle watching horror movies. Somehow, "real" accounts don't scare me as much as fictional ones.

10. I love holidays. I won't try to force the celebration on anyone else, but I absolutely go all out for any holiday with decorations and activites. Christmas especially is a big one for me.
